Heathkit Sweep Generator TS-4
#1

Hi all, I am ready to align the FM part of my Philco 52-944. I have done countless alignments before but this will be my first time doing an FM alignment. So, I realize I need a sweep generator and dug around and came across this TV sweep generator my dad built sometime in the 50s. I see it does cover the FM band and looks like I can align the IF and discriminator with it I hope. It has a 4.5 MHz crystal probably for the old TV sound IF alignment. I want to try and find FT-243 type crystals in 10.7 MHz and 9.1 MHz frequency that my Philco needs. Right now, I’m going through this Heathkit checking resistors, so far so good, and I’ve already replaced electrolytics. I really hope this sweep generator works out for me, we will see!
